Vice President Verónica Abad Ordered to Clarify Complaint Against President Noboa—Jácome Files Counter-Complaint Against Abad

Vice President Verónica Abad's allegations against President Daniel Noboa and several of his top officials—and advisor Diana Jácome—have taken a new turn as an Electoral Contentious Tribunal (TCE) judge has demanded that she clarify the legal grounds of her complaint. In a surprising retort, Jácome has filed a similar complaint of gender-based political violence against Abad.

The Reappearance of the ‘Cutín de Molleturo,’ and Endemic Frog Thought Lost for 100 Years

The Pristimantis ruidus, (also known as the ‘Cutín de Molleturo’) a frog species endemic to Ecuador, has been rediscovered by scientists after eluding them for a century.
